Frames

doorpanels-300x200.jpgThe frames of your windows provide protection and support for the glass, helping keep your home safe and secure. Over time, they can be damaged and worn. This can lead to issues with your windows' operation like leaks or drafts. It is important to check the condition of your window frames on a regular basis and repair any damage prior to it becoming more severe.

Aluminium and uPVC are two of the numerous materials used in the production of window frames. They are available in a wide variety of finishes and colours to match your home. Aluminium is light, durable and provides a high level of thermal efficiency. It is easy to clean and maintain.

You should clean your windows, getting rid of any dirt or grime. This will stop mold from growing and the frame from getting damaged. Clean windows can be done with a wet cloth or a hosepipe. If your frames are constructed of uPVC, you should apply a mild detergent to clean them. Harsh chemicals can damage the material.

It's possible that a leak in the seals is causing moisture to get between the two panes. This is a frequent issue with older and lower quality sealed units. Fortunately, misty window can be fixed without having to replace the entire window. Professionals can replace the damaged'sealed unit' and leave the remainder of the window in place.

Window frame cracks can make your home feel uncomfortable and cold, and they can also increase the cost of energy. Fortunately, many of these issues can be repaired relatively easily and are often cheaper than replacing the window. However, if the frames are damaged beyond repair, a replacement might be the only option. If this is the case, choose a firm that has high customer satisfaction ratings and offers the full warranty. It is important to choose a business that conducts thorough checks prior to beginning any task.

Double glazing

Double glazing to repair windows is an effective way to reduce costs for energy, minimize the damage to furniture, and make your home more comfortable. It can also increase the value of your home, and make it easier to sell if you decide to relocate. There are a few aspects to think about prior to installing double glazing.

The primary benefit of double glazing is that it helps keep your house warmer in the winter months and cooler in the summer. The two panes that make up the insulating glass trap air in between them. They are also more efficient than single pane windows, which means they do not allow the same amount of heat to escape from your home.

Double-glazed windows can also lessen noise and condensation. This is due to the air layer between the two panes traps moisture that is normally frozen and create frost. This can be especially helpful if you reside in an area that has a lot of road traffic or noisy neighbors.

Double-glazed windows also aid in limiting the damage caused by sun to carpets and furniture. They block most of the harmful UV rays which can cause these materials over time to fade or discolor. This can reduce the cost of carpets and furniture.

Another important feature of double-glazed windows is that they are more secure than single-pane windows. They are more secure and more resistant to breaking and often come with security locking systems that are high-security as standard. This makes them a good choice for anyone who wants to protect their family from burglars and other criminals.

If your double-glazed windows are starting to look foggy it's likely that the seals are broken and gas has escape. This is a common issue which can be solved with exterior-grade silicone caulk. If the seals have failed completely, you'll need replace the double-glazed windows in order to restore their thermal efficiency.
